Overview of Algebra Unit IV



Algebra Unit IV often covers advanced topics that build upon the foundational concepts introduced in earlier units. This unit typically includes:

- Polynomials: Understanding the structure and operations of polynomials.
- Factoring: Techniques for factoring polynomials, including the difference of squares and trinomials.
- Rational Expressions: Simplifying, multiplying, and dividing rational expressions.
- Quadratic Equations: Solving quadratic equations through various methods such as factoring, completing the square, and using the quadratic formula.
- Functions and Graphs: Analyzing the characteristics of functions, including linear, quadratic, and polynomial functions.

Each of these topics contributes to a holistic understanding of algebra and prepares students for more complex mathematical concepts.

Solving the Problems



To successfully tackle the problems on the Algebra Unit IV Worksheet 6, students can follow systematic approaches. Here’s a brief guide on how to approach each type of problem:

1. Polynomial Operations



To perform polynomial operations:

- Align like terms (terms with the same degree).
- Combine coefficients for like terms.
- For multiplication, use the distributive property or the FOIL method for binomials.

Example Solution:
- For \( (3x^2 + 5x - 2) + (4x^2 - 3x + 6) \):
- Combine like terms: \( (3x^2 + 4x^2) + (5x - 3x) + (-2 + 6) = 7x^2 + 2x + 4 \).

2. Factoring Polynomials



When factoring:

- Look for a greatest common factor (GCF).
- For quadratics, use the product-sum method or trial and error.

Example Solution:
- For \( x^2 - 5x + 6 \):
- Find two numbers that multiply to 6 and add to -5: \( (x - 2)(x - 3) \).

3. Solving Rational Expressions



To simplify rational expressions:

- Factor the numerator and denominator.
- Cancel out common factors.

Example Solution:
- For \( \frac{2x^2 - 8}{2x} \):
- Factor the numerator: \( \frac{2(x^2 - 4)}{2x} = \frac{2(x - 2)(x + 2)}{2x} = \frac{(x - 2)(x + 2)}{x} \).

4. Quadratic Equations



To solve quadratic equations:

- Use factoring, completing the square, or the quadratic formula \( x = \frac{-b \pm \sqrt{b^2 - 4ac}}{2a} \).

Example Solution:
- For \( x^2 - 4x - 12 = 0 \):
- Factor: \( (x - 6)(x + 2) = 0 \) gives \( x = 6 \) or \( x = -2 \).

5. Analyzing Functions



To evaluate functions:

- Substitute the given value into the function’s equation.

Example Solution:
- For \( f(x) = x^2 - 3x + 2 \):
- Substitute \( x = 2 \): \( f(2) = 2^2 - 3(2) + 2 = 4 - 6 + 2 = 0 \).
